Mel Brooks to Be Honored With Oscar at 2023 Governors Awards
On Monday, writer/director Larry Karaszewski (Dolemite Is My Name, Ed Wood) took to social media to post a photo with legendary “writer/director/producer/genius” Mel Brooks – announcing the filmmaker would be receiving an Honorary Oscar for his work in film at this year’s Governors Awards. Brooks joins Angela Bassett and Carol Littleton in receiving the award […]
Movie Review: ‘Black Panther: Wakanda Forever,’ starring Angela Bassett, Lupita Nyong’o
Following the shocking death of ‘Black Panther’ star Chadwick Boseman, Marvel Cinematic Universe and writer/director Ryan Coogler found themselves in almost impossible position with the daunting task of making ‘Black Panther: Wakanda Forever’ without its star. Boseman’s 2020 death from Cancer left Coogler’s story plans with a gaping hole. Without King T’Challa, most of Coogler’s […]
